March 21, 201214 yr The drive has bee teen out of service due to a write error. The data is made available by unRAID by reading all of the other data disks plus parity. The SMART report looks fine. Rebuild the drive: start the array with the disk unassigned. Assign the disk and then restart the array. It should rebuild.
